Ascent Trip ReportA seriously long but fun day. I hiked from the town of Moinstrol de Montserrat, up to the famous monastery and then took a series of hiking paths. Even did some foolhardy, stupid moves like scrambling a 20m rockface in order to get up a bunch of switchbacks and surprised a group fo unsuspecting German hikers when my head popped up over the edge of the path! Seriously interesting geography here. I am used to more alpine, snowy and rocky peaks. Seeing Montserrat was more like a trip to the US Southwest or something...
